South Drive leads to the former Basset family home at Tehidy which is now an exclusive gated development and also leads to the Tehidy Country Park which is recognised as an area of outstanding natural beauty. Within a short distance is Tehidy Golf Course and the north Cornish coast will be found nearby at Portreath. The property benefits from easy access to the A30 (the principal route to and from Cornwall) which is within half a mile and a mainline Railway Station will be found at either Camborne or Redruth which has direct links to London Paddington and the north of England.
The cathedral City of Truro, which is the county’s commercial, educational and retail centre, is within commuting distance as is the university town of Falmouth on the south coast. Cornwall’s airport at Newquay is within twenty four miles.
